Product Overview: LT4245CUHF - Linear Technology
The LT4245CUHF is a versatile and robust integrated circuit designed by Linear Technology, tailored for hot swap applications where a controlled insertion and removal of electronic boards is necessary. This product ensures the safe handling of high-capacity boards in complex systems such as servers, data storage units, and telecommunications equipment.
Key Features
- Hot Swap Control: The LT4245CUHF provides precise control during the insertion and removal of boards, preventing glitches and surges that can damage sensitive electronic components.
- Adjustable Current Limit: Users can set the current limit to match the specifications of their system, protecting against overcurrent conditions.
- Overvoltage Protection: The device ensures that the voltage remains within safe operating limits, safeguarding against potential damage from voltage spikes.
- Undervoltage Lockout: This feature disables the output when the input voltage falls below a certain threshold, protecting the circuit from operating in undervoltage conditions.
- Multi-Function Timer: An onboard timer provides control over the fault timeout period, allowing for customizable protection and system recovery scenarios.
- Power Good Output: The LT4245CUHF offers a 'power good' signal output, which indicates when the output voltage is stable and within the acceptable range for the system.
